Festival at Old Main will be held on April 12, 2025

Get ready for a day of excitement as the Festival at Old Main returns to Âé¶¹ÉçÇø Pembroke on April 12, 2025! This year’s event will feature a live performance by Rob Cole, a talented country artist and former contestant on Season 25 of The Voice.

The festival kicks off at 10 a.m. on the Quad and runs until 2 p.m., offering a day packed with entertainment, activities and giveaways. It is free and open to students, faculty, staff, and the community!

What’s in store?
Live Music – Enjoy a special performance from local favorite Rob Cole.
Petting Zoo – Get up close with adorable animals.
Games & Activities – Fun for all ages!
Food Trucks – Satisfy your cravings with a variety of delicious eats.

In addition to the festivities, Âé¶¹ÉçÇø Pembroke Admissions will host an Accepted Student Day, to welcome incoming first-year students and help them explore everything Âé¶¹ÉçÇøP has to offer. The university will also host an Open House for parents and future Braves.
